PIP (Picture-in-Picture)
The PIP (Picture-in-Picture) feature allows you
to call up a PIP screen of the PC (Personal
Computer) or HD (High Defintion) equipment
while watching a TV programme. Likewise, you
can also call up a PIP screen of the TV while you
are in PC or HD mode.
Important
To call up a PIP screen,
the following steps must
be taken :
Connect your PC equipment
Via HDMI 1 or HDMI 2
Connect
HDMI 1 or HDMI 2 input of the TV
to the DVI output of the PC.
Use a DVI to HDMI
adaptor.

Connect your HD equipment
Via HDMI 1 or HDMI 2
Connect
HDMI 1 or HDMI 2 input of the TV
to the HDMI/DVI output of the
HD equipment
.
Use a HDMI to DVI adaptor if DVI is connected.
